
Analog Devices Inc. HMC1126 & HMC1126ACEZ Amplifiers
Analog Devices Inc. HMC1126 and HMC1126ACEZ Amplifiers are ideal for use in test instrumentation, microwave radios and VSATs, military and space applications, telecommunications infrastructure, and fiber optics. The HMC1126ACEZ series features gallium arsenide (GaAs), pseudomorphic high electron mobility transfer (pHEMT), low-noise amplifiers that operate from 400MHz to 52GHz. These modules offer 12dB of typical gain, 28.5 dBm typical output third-order intercept (OIP3), 17.5dBm typical output power at 1dB gain compression (OP1dB), and a 3.5dB typical noise figure at 10GHz to 26GHz. The ADI HMC1126 module is a GaAs, pHEMT, monolithic microwave integrated circuit (MMIC), distributed power amplifier that operates from 2GHz to 50GHz. Other features include 11dB of gain, 28dBm output IP3, and 17.5dBm of output power at 1dB gain compression. The HMC1126 has a die size of 2.3mm x 1.45mm x 0.05mm.Features
- HMC1126ACEZ
- GaAs, pHEMT, low noise amplifier, 400MHz to 52GHz
- 12dB typical gain at 10GHz to 26GHz
- 14dB typical input return loss: at 10GHz to 26GHz
- 16dB typical output return loss at 10GHz to 40GHz
- OP1dB: 17.5dB typical at 10GHz to 26GHz
- PSAT: 21dBm typical at 10GHz to 26GHz
- OIP3: 28.5dBm typical at 10GHz to 26GHz
- 3.5dB typical noise figure at 10GHz to 26GHz
- 5V supply voltage at 85mA
- 50Ω matched input and output
- No external passive components required
- 5mm x 5mm, 24-terminal LGA_CAV package
- HMC1126
- GaAs, pHEMT, MMIC, power amplifier, 2GHz to 50GHz
- 17.5 dB typical output power for 1dB compression (P1dB)
- 21dBm typical saturated output power (PSAT)
- 11dB typical gain
- 28dBm typical output third-order intercept (IP3)
- 5V supply voltage at 65mA
- 50Ω matched input/output
- 2.3mm x 1.45mm x 0.05mm die size
